Poll: Likud 30 Kadima 22 Labor 17 Yisrael Beiteinu 16

From IMRA (Independent Media Review & Analysis), Sunday, January 25, 2009, by Dr. Aaron Lerner:

Telephone poll of a representative sample of adult Israelis including Israeli Arabs) carried out by Mano Geva for Israel Television Channel One's "Israel Votes" program apparently on 25 January 2009.
Current Knesset seats in [brackets].
  • 22 [29] Kadima headed by Livni
  • 17 [19] Labor
  • 30 [12] Likud
  • 10 [12] Shas
  • 16 [11] Yisrael Beteinu
  • 03 [03] "Jewish Home" (previously NRP)
  • 05 [06] Yahadut Hatorah
  • 05 [05] Meretz
  • 00 [00] Green Party
  • 00 [07] Retirees Party
  • 09 [10] Arab parties
  • 00 [00] Meimad
  • 00 [00] Strong Israel (Efraim Sneh)
  • 03 [06] National Union (reconstituted)
  • 00 [00] Social Justice (Gaydamak Party)
  • 00 [00] Green Leaf (legalize marijuana)
